Here, then, is a kind of splint which nature contrives, and which is
nearly completed within a week from the date of the accident. We call this
new formation the _callus_. This process goes on, the surrounding
substance becoming thicker and of still firmer consistence. In the course
of a few days more, the thin jelly which lay in contact with the broken
ends of the bone has disappeared, and its place is supplied by a callus
continuous with that which formed the original capsule. This is the
termination of the first stage of curative progress. The broken ends of
the bones are now completely imbedded in a mass of vascular organized
substance or callus, something between gristle and cartilage in
consistence; and as yet there are no traces of bony matter in it. At this
time, if you remove the adventitious substance, you will find the broken
ends of bone retaining exactly their original figure and presenting the
same appearance as immediately after the fracture took place.
At the end of about three weeks, if you make a section of the callus,
minute specks of earthy matter are visible, deposited in it here and
there, and at the same time some of the callus, appears to disappear on
the outside, so that the neighboring muscles and tendons no longer adhere
to it. The specks of bone become larger and more numerous until they
extend into each other; and thus by degrees the whole of the callus is
converted into bone. Even at this period, however, there is not absolute
bony union, for although the whole of the callus has become bone, it is
not yet identified with the old bone, and you might still pick it off with
a penknife, leaving the broken extremities not materially altered from
what they were immediately after the injury. This may be regarded as the
end of the second stage of the process by which a fracture is repaired.
Now a third series of changes begins to take place. The broken extremities
of the bones become intimately united by bony matter passing from one to
the other. The mass of new bone on the outside, formed by the ossification
of the callus, being no longer wanted, is absorbed; by degrees the whole
of it disappears, and the bone is left having the same dimensions which it
had before the occurrence of the accident.
The process of union is completed in young persons sooner than in those
advanced in life; in the upper extremities sooner than in the lower; and
in smaller animals more speedily than in man. In human subjects a broken
arm or forearm will be healed in from six to eight weeks, while a leg or
thigh will occupy nine or ten weeks.--SIR B. C. BRODIE.
